> > > I think you should rename the old control file just before the step
> > > that says "linking user relation files". That's the point after which
> > > it becomes unsafe to start the old cluster, right?
> >
> > Yes, it is true that that is the danger point, and also it is much less
> > likely to fail at that point --- it usually happens during the schema
> > creation. I would have to add some more conditional wording without
> > clearly stating if the old suffix is present.
>
> OK, I have implemented both Roberts and Àlvaro's ideas in my patch.
> I only add the .old suffix to pg_controldata when link mode is used, and
> I now do it after the schema has been created (the most common failure
> case for pg_upgrade), and just before we actually link files --- both
> very good ideas.
